Praska, Assistant City Attorney DATE: December 5, 2013 RE: Amendment to Amended Stoney Beach West Development Agreement BACKGROUND The Stoney Beach West subdivision began construction around the year 2003. As in other developments, the City expended funds in this development through the installation of streets and utilities. After the development of a few lots, the special assessment balance remaining due is approximately $141;000.00. In most instances the City would receive payment for the City's expenses upon completion either directly from the developer, or through special assessments from the individual parcels. The Council at that time, however, decided to defer the assessments until the developer sold each property. The subdivision has been slow to develop, and after a few houses were constructed, the subdivision has been largely dormant. The developer is now selling the remaining parcels to a new developer. The Amended Development Agreement in its current form would cause this transaction to trigger the payment . of all unpaid assessments. The new developer/owner of the undeveloped parcels has asked for extra time to pay the special assessments. Staff has reached an agreement with the new developer/owner to repay the special assessments over a period of five (5) years. ANALYSIS While it would be beneficial to the City to collect the entire $141,000.00 due at this time, staff believes that this large lump sum along with the struggling housing market created an impediment to the continued development of this subdivision. The new developer/owner has asserted to staff that a payment plan over five (5) years will reinvigorate activity at this development. In addition to the overall five (5) year.paymeni plan, the special assessment for each lot will need to be paid in full when the developer/owner sells it to third parties. The City will collect interest on the unpaid balances. R FISCAL IMPACT The compromise of allowing a five (5) year payment plan will enhance the City's ability to collect unpaid assessments, as well as increasing the opportunity to add to the City's tax base through new development at an otherwise dormant subdivision.
